保姆级教程:用RDPWrap解锁Win10/11家庭版远程桌面,还能多人同时登录
解锁Windows家庭版远程桌面的终极方案:RDPWrap配置全指南
对于使用Windows家庭版的用户来说,远程桌面功能的缺失一直是个令人头疼的问题。想象一下这样的场景:你正在外地出差,急需访问家中电脑上的某个文件;或者作为小型团队的技术支持,需要远程协助同事解决问题。Windows专业版和企业版虽然提供原生远程桌面功能,但家庭版用户却被排除在外。更令人沮丧的是,即使拥有专业版,系统也默认只允许单用户同时登录——这意味着当你在远程工作时,家人或同事将无法继续使用同一台电脑。
1. 为什么选择RDPWrap解决方案
RDPWrap是一个开源工具,它巧妙地绕过了微软对家庭版的限制,不仅让家庭版用户能够使用远程桌面功能,还突破了单用户登录的限制。这个工具的工作原理是通过替换系统原有的远程桌面服务组件,同时保持系统稳定性不受影响。与第三方远程控制软件相比,RDPWrap有三大核心优势:
- 零成本:完全免费开源,无需订阅费用
- 低延迟:使用微软原生RDP协议,响应速度更快
- 高兼容:支持从Windows 7到最新Windows 11的所有版本
在实际应用中,RDPWrap特别适合以下场景:
- 家庭用户远程访问家中电脑
- 小型企业共享工作站资源
- 开发人员需要多环境调试
- 教育机构进行远程教学演示
提示:虽然RDPWrap非常稳定,但建议在重要工作环境部署前先进行充分测试。
2. 准备工作与环境检查
在开始安装前,我们需要确保系统环境符合要求。以下是详细的准备工作清单:
2.1 系统版本确认
首先需要确认你的Windows具体版本号,这对后续配置文件的选择至关重要。有两种简单的方法可以查看:
命令行方式:
winver执行后会弹出版本信息窗口,记录"版本"后面的数字(如21H2)和"OS内部版本"(如19044.2728)。
系统信息查询:
systeminfo | findstr /B /C:"OS 名称" /C:"OS 版本"
2.2 必要组件检查
确保系统已启用以下功能:
- 远程桌面服务(默认关闭)
- .NET Framework 4.5或更高版本
- 管理员权限账户
可以通过以下PowerShell命令检查远程桌面服务状态:
Get-Service -Name TermService | Select-Object Status, StartType2.3 安全软件设置
由于RDPWrap需要修改系统服务,大多数安全软件会拦截此类操作。建议提前将安装目录添加到杀毒软件的白名单中。常见杀毒软件的设置方法:
| 安全软件 | 排除项设置位置 |
|---|---|
| Windows Defender | 病毒和威胁防护 > 管理设置 > 排除项 |
| 360安全卫士 | 设置中心 > 信任与阻止 > 信任区 |
| 火绒 | 防护中心 > 信任区 |
3. 详细安装与配置步骤
3.1 获取RDPWrap安装包
官方推荐从GitHub获取最新版本:
- 访问 RDPWrap发布页面
- 下载最新版本的ZIP压缩包(通常名为RDPWrap-vx.x.x.zip)
注意:如果GitHub访问困难,可以考虑以下镜像源:
- CSDN资源
- 蓝奏云等国内网盘
3.2 安装过程详解
安装步骤看似简单,但有几个关键点需要注意:
解压文件:
- 建议解压到
C:\Program Files\RDPWrapper目录 - 避免使用包含中文或空格的路径
- 建议解压到
运行安装脚本:
# 右键以管理员身份运行install.bat cd "C:\Program Files\RDPWrapper" .\install.bat安装完成后,你会在相同目录下看到两个重要文件:
rdpwrap.dll- 核心功能模块rdpwrap.ini- 配置文件
验证安装: 运行RDPConf.exe,理想状态下应该看到:
- Listener state: Listening [fully supported]
- Service state: Running
- 版本信息正确显示
3.3 常见安装问题解决
大多数安装问题都源于配置文件与系统版本不匹配。以下是典型问题及解决方案:
问题1:Listener state显示"Not supported"
解决方法:
- 获取最新rdpwrap.ini文件
- 替换原有文件后重启TermService服务:
Restart-Service -Name TermService -Force
问题2:版本显示N/A
这通常是因为配置文件中缺少对应系统版本的条目。可以:
- 在GitHub Issues中搜索你的系统版本号
- 找到对应的配置片段添加到你的ini文件中
问题3:远程连接被拒绝
检查以下设置:
- 系统属性中的"允许远程连接"是否启用
- 防火墙是否放行了3389端口
- 用户账户是否有远程登录权限
4. 高级配置与优化技巧
4.1 多用户同时登录配置
默认情况下,Windows只允许一个活跃会话。要启用多用户同时登录,需要修改组策略:
- 打开gpedit.msc(组策略编辑器)
- 导航到:计算机配置 > 管理模板 > Windows组件 > 远程桌面服务 > 远程桌面会话主机 > 连接
- 修改以下策略:
- 将"限制连接数量"设置为需要的最大值
- 启用"允许用户通过远程桌面服务同时登录"
4.2 性能优化设置
为了获得更流畅的远程体验,建议调整以下参数:
| 设置项 | 推荐值 | 说明 |
|---|---|---|
| 显示配置 | 16位色 | 平衡画质与性能 |
| 连接质量 | 局域网(10Mbps以上) | 自动适应带宽 |
| 资源重定向 | 根据需求选择 | 打印机/剪贴板等 |
这些设置可以在远程桌面连接的"显示"和"本地资源"选项卡中找到。
4.3 安全加固建议
开放远程桌面意味着增加了一个攻击面,应采取以下安全措施:
修改默认端口:
- 打开注册表编辑器
- 导航到
HKEY_LOCAL_MACHINE\System\CurrentControlSet\Control\Terminal Server\WinStations\RDP-Tcp - 修改PortNumber值为自定义端口(如3390)
启用网络级认证:
Set-ItemProperty -Path 'HKLM:\SYSTEM\CurrentControlSet\Control\Terminal Server\WinStations\RDP-Tcp' -Name "UserAuthentication" -Value 1配置IP限制: 在防火墙中设置只允许特定IP访问3389端口
5. 日常维护与故障排除
5.1 版本升级流程
当Windows系统更新后,RDPWrap可能需要重新配置:
- 检查当前系统版本是否变化
- 下载最新的rdpwrap.ini文件
- 替换旧文件并重启TermService服务
- 运行RDPConf.exe验证支持状态
5.2 常见错误代码解析
| 错误代码 | 可能原因 | 解决方案 |
|---|---|---|
| 0x204 | 许可证问题 | 运行mstsc /admin尝试连接 |
| 0x607 | 网络问题 | 检查防火墙设置和网络连接 |
| 0xa10 | 凭证错误 | 确认用户名密码正确,特别是域账户 |
5.3 日志分析与诊断
当遇到问题时,可以检查以下日志获取更多信息:
事件查看器:
- Windows日志 > 系统:筛选TermService相关事件
- 应用程序和服务日志 > Microsoft > Windows > TerminalServices*
RDPWrap日志: 位于安装目录下的rdpwrap.txt记录了详细的运行信息
网络诊断:
Test-NetConnection -ComputerName localhost -Port 3389
6. 替代方案与补充工具
虽然RDPWrap是优秀的解决方案,但在某些场景下可能需要考虑替代方案:
6.1 其他远程访问工具对比
| 工具名称 | 优点 | 缺点 |
|---|---|---|
| AnyDesk | 简单易用,穿透NAT | 需要两端���装,商业使用收费 |
| TeamViewer | 功能全面,跨平台 | 商业检测严格,免费版限制多 |
| Chrome远程桌面 | 基于浏览器,无需配置 | 依赖Google服务,功能有限 |
6.2 增强RDP体验的工具
- AutoRDPwn:自动化RDP连接管理
- Remote Desktop Plus:添加标签页和多会话管理
- mRemoteNG:集中管理多个远程连接
6.3 云桌面解决方案
对于企业用户,可以考虑以下方案:
- Windows 365 Cloud PC
- Azure Virtual Desktop
- Amazon WorkSpaces
这些方案虽然成本较高,但提供了更完善的管理功能和更好的扩展性。
